
The 2023 World Series of Poker was definitely one for the record books. As a”thank you “to the 10,043 gamers who stepped to the tables for the WSOP Championship Event, Caesars Entertainment and the WSOP chose to do a number of things unusual. Everybody who got involved in the competition got a celebratory dealership button to keep in mind the special celebration. More crucial, nevertheless, was the benefit that just one individual would get.
Caesars Entertainment and the WSOP chose to provide among the 10,043 gamers an incredibly unique benefit. That benefit? A $10,000 seat to the next THIRTY WSOP Championship Event celebrations. Who was the fortunate recipient? It went to a Canadian poker gamer, Jason Clarke, who was undoubtedly thrilled at his good luck. Poker News Daily had the opportunity to talk with Clarke, who exposed that he has some unique strategies with his chance at the next 30 WSOP Championship Events sealed.
Poker News Daily: First off, congratulations on your fortune in winning a reward that actually 10,042 other individuals would have eliminated for! How did it sound to you when your name was revealed as the winner of Main Event buy-ins for the next thirty years?
Jason Clarke: After the Main, I in fact flew back to Toronto after a long 5 weeks in Vegas grinding different competitions. I got a call from Jack Effel (the WSOP Executive Tournament Director), which I missed out on. I got a text message from him a couple of seconds later, informing me to call him. I made the call and discovered out the incredible news. I was asked to fly back out to get the award prior to the start of the Main Event last table. It was genuinely an honour … I’m so grateful and anticipate making some deep runs and maximizing this chance.
PND: How was the rest of your summertime of action at the WSOP?
JC: I have actually never ever played in the Main Event prior to and it was constantly an objective of mine. The night prior to the last day of the Main Event, I had actually made a two-way slice in the everyday deepstack for roughly $19,500.
Besides that, I had an okay summer season aside from this big win. I had 10-11 money and numerous occasions. The $250 everyday deepstack was the tiniest buy-in I played. I played it 3 times overall with the very first being a six-way slice for $6300 the second being the two-way slice for $19,500 and the 3rd completing 5th for 3 straight last tables.
PND: How much poker do you play in Canada?
JC: I do play a great deal of poker in the Toronto location normally grinding at the 5-5 money video games. In addition, I take a trip to numerous circuit occasions around the globe.
PND: Do you play online at all? How have the current modifications in Ontario’s online video gaming laws impacted your capability to play?
JC: I have actually stopped totally since the brand-new laws made it so we can just have fun with gamers in Ontario. I discover that the fields have actually ended up being so little that it ended up being tough for me to get delighted about any of the competitions that were running.
PND: This is a quite huge offer, having the ability to play in the WSOP Championship Event for such a long period of time. Are you going to do anything various to attempt to take full advantage of the worth of what you won? Getting any training?
JC: I do prepare to get some training … I had a prominent gamer connect to me providing some totally free training. I prepare to play a lot more than regular and work on specific elements of my video game.
PND: Do you see yourself offering pieces of your action in future WSOP Main Events?
JC: As far as offering action in the future I’m not sure what I will be doing. I may offer little pieces however would wish to keep the majority of the portion for myself. I have actually chosen to contribute 5 percent of my payouts in the Main Event for the next thirty years to the Brain Institute Foundation in honour of my more youthful bro who passed in 2014.
